Problem with multiple interfaces / multiple IPs per interface in linux, with dhcp server.

psihozefir sorin.panca at gmail.com
Thu Jul 13 18:50:57 UTC 2006


I run ISC DHCP server version 3.0.4-r1 on Gentoo Linux ~x86 and I have
the following configuration:
eth0 - ieee1394 LAN0 - not configured
eth1 - The Internet (client of some dhcp server at my ISP)
eth2 - intranet LAN1 configured with multiple IPs with the iproute2
package (not aliasses); the configured addresses are:
192.168.0.1/29; 192.168.0.9/29; 192.168.0.17/29;
192.168.0.25/29; 192.168.0.33/29; 192.168.0.41/29;
192.168.0.49/29; 192.168.0.57/29; 192.168.0.65/29;
192.168.0.73/29;192.168.0.81/29;192.168.0.89/29;
192.168.0.97/29 and 192.168.2.1/29.
Please notice the last one!
eth3 - intranet LAN2 configured with the address 192.168.3.1/29.
All works well with the 192.168.0.* subnets.
When I connect a diskless computer to eth3
_sometimes_ it gets 192.168.3.5 and other times
it gets 192.168.2.3... This is very odd.
if i restart the dhcp server, the problem persists.
The error displayed by the PXE client is `PXE-E11: ARP-timeout.'
This error is normal as the server is not connected to the client
through eth2 (which has the address 192.168.2.1/29),
but through eth3 (that has 192.168.3.1).
The server serves the wrong address.
Here is my dhcpd.conf file
Until today the client got 192.168.3.5 address.
I have no other clients connected to eth3.
